AIIS: U.S. steel imports tumble in February

The United States imported 2.21 million net tons of steel in February, 16.5 percent less than January and 38.3 percent less year-over-year.

Nike Earnings Up, Stock Price Down

Earlier this week, when Nike released its financials for the quarter ending February 29, earnings were up. So were its sales. But not enough to satisfy Wall Street. When the third quarter financials for fiscal 2016 were released after the close of the market on Tuesday, the price of Nike stock immediately fell around 4 […]
